Travis Perkins opens branch in Oban

Travis Perkins has announced it is relocating from Soroba Road to a new branch at Glenshellach Business Park on October 23.

The new Oban branch boasts a hard landscaping display and paint mixing service, customers will also have greater choice when it comes to trading; be it in branch or online by using its App.Travis Perkins Oban

Branch manager, Chris Agg, said: “We’re really excited to be re-opening our doors to the tradespeople and builders of Oban, and our nine-strong team will continue to do what matters for the trade.

“This branch will have everything they need, when and where they need it, and will deliver them value, convenience and consistency in a more sustainable branch. We’re looking forward to welcoming and supporting all of our customers with choice, quality, and brilliant service day-in, day-out and offer a fantastic delivery and collection service that doesn’t compromise them on time.”

Customers can also use the fast and convenient one hour Click & Collect service, as well as a Branch Delivery Tracking Service, which gives customers the best possible delivery notifications in real-time without having to make a telephone call.

As part of Travis Perkins’ commitment to minimise carbon emissions by 90% this the site will include electric forklift trucks. This innovation will help to deliver on its ambition of decarbonizing its fleet and becoming a net-zero carbon producer.
